CI note for security review: the Fernwick pipeline's integration stage exhausted its database connection pool because teardown hooks skipped closing transactions on assertion failure. We capped pool size at 20, added a leak detector with a 5s threshold, and verified no credentials appear in pool debug logs. The fix is isolated to test harness code. The affected build is identified by the trace token below.

build token for bagef-kahif: htk31_5758db641d8d07e44122c17d7453cb1

Effective next quarter, we are ending the contract with Varn Freight and moving all outbound shipping to Callow Logistics. Reasons: repeated cold-chain failures, a 14% rate increase, and poor coverage in the Ostbridge corridor. Transition runs eight weeks. Warehouse leads must complete carrier-system retraining by week three. Do not inform Varn contacts before the formal notice goes out. Customer-facing messaging is being drafted by Comms. The confidential commercial rationale is summarised directly below.

board note of tagug-hahag: Praionax Logistics is in early talks to buy Julaxek Group for about $36.3 million. The Julmir launch date is March 1, and nothing goes to the press before then.

## Support

So you've inherited WanderEar, the audio-guide app for the Brinmoor Gallery. Congrats, and sorry about the playlist sync code. Most issues land in the tracker; check there before panicking. Firmware quirks on the handheld units are documented in the wiki. If you're truly stuck, or something breaks during open hours, the previous maintainers still answer questions.

escalation mailbox, kaweg-kahif: druwyn.sordor@nelvroworks.corp

ALERT: Coldvault archiver job for Brinepost buckets has exceeded its four-hour window three runs in a row. Objects older than 180 days are not transitioning; storage costs climbing. Releases touching the archiver config are frozen until the backlog clears. Check job logs before approving any deploy. Runbook with backlog-drain steps is on the internal page below.

operations page: https://confluence.lumicsys.internal/projects/display/projects/display

**09:15** — Waveform previews in Chordlet started rendering as flat lines for clips over ten minutes. Turned out our downsampler choked on long buffers. Fix shipped within the hour, and plugin authors shouldn't need any changes on their end. The patched preview build carries the token shown below.

session token of kahog-bahif = htk9_f63daec35